dockerfile 中生成多个镜像(多个FROM),如何build
2015-12-01 16:26:03
leehan
  • 访问次数: 4
  • 注册日期: 2015-11-21
  • 最后登录: 2016-12-05

dockerfile 如下:


FROM jetty

MAINTAINER "xxx <xxx@163.com>"
COPY RESTful.war /var/lib/jetty/webapps/

FROM jetty

MAINTAINER "xxx <xxx@163.com>"
COPY serverManager.war /var/lib/jetty/webapps/

build 的时候:加 -t 指定仓库名称、tag名称,只对最后一个镜像有效。

如果不加-t,所有新生成镜像都没有 仓库名、tag名称。


试过以下几种build生成镜像命令:
1、 docker build -t test/restful -t test/manager .         //指定多次-t ,只有最后一个镜像有名称,前面都是 <none>
2、docker build .                                                                          //不指定-t,新生成的镜像都是 <none>
leehan 最后编辑, 2015-12-02 10:43:25